Nancy Soderberg to speak at launch of American Engagement Caucus

Posted On: January 19th, 2010

Posted By: Joanna_Hecht


Representative Ahn "Joseph" Cao (R-LA) and Representative Russ Carnahan (D-MO) will launch the American Engagement Caucus on Thursday. The new bipartisan group will focus on working effectively with other countries to address global issues, and we're excited for the potential of this group to promote more responsible U.S. global engagement.

The Representatives' Dear Colleague letter encouraging other Members to attend describes the caucus as "a forum where Members can discuss U.S. engagement to address the world's most pressing problems, such as preventing the spread of nuclear weapons, stamping out terrorism, confronting climate change, and revitalizing the global economy."

Amb. Nancy Soderberg, President of the Connect U.S. Fund, as well as Reps. Cao and Carnahan, will offer remarks at the launch, which will take place at 10:00 a.m. at 2200 Rayburn House Office Building.
